Output 621620584f6bcfc704f1833eaa361d48d0c64346aeb1c6340b00e5369ccfc56e:1

value
23003600
script pubkey
OP_0 OP_PUSHBYTES_32 b5a525c53940715805da154119487646db0a94d9fac56177691976a171a26334
address
bc1qkkjjt3fegpc4spw6z4q3jjrkgmds49xeltzkzamfr9m2zudzvv6qzwtudm
transaction
621620584f6bcfc704f1833eaa361d48d0c64346aeb1c6340b00e5369ccfc56e
spent
true